We at “Kamti” and the “Liturgi-Kal” Concert Choir have been exploring ways in which we can make our concerts available to those in Israel who otherwise might not be able to come, particularly Holocaust Survivors. A group of fifty attended last year and we would love to double that this year. One of the ways to expand that ministry is by a plan which was initiated by Roy Kendall in which audiences were given opportunity to sponsor these folks. Words from the Holocaust survivors after the concert of “Messiah” in Or Akiva, 21st March: “I felt like this was like a fresh water experience. Like going under the waters of the Jordan and coming up refreshed.” “This brought much joy into our lives for those of us that have nothing but trials since childhood.” “God sees all you’re doing and he will return the blessing back to you.” “Physical bread is important, but what you gave us tonight was like bread for our soul.” Online tickets for survivors:
